Responsibilities Wekiva Springs Center has been providing quality behavioral health and substance abuse treatment to adults and senior adults in Jacksonville, FL and the surrounding area for over 16 years. Our campus is designed to facilitate healing and recovery. Our 120 bed facility is located near J Turner Butler Boulevard and I-95 South. The center offers inpatient and outpatient programming to accommodate the severity of each patient’s condition and provides a safe and secure environment for addressing issues that can dominate those lives in our care.

The

Director of Business Development

oversees the provision of Sales, Marketing, and Customer Service activities within the Marketing Department. The Director of Business Development is responsible for achieving the desired utilization of the organization’s continuum of care through the effective application of marketing principles and methods.

As a member of the facility management team, the Director of Business Development is actively involved in discussions related to a wide variety of facility issues including, but not limited to, strategic planning, potential growth opportunities, future projects, changes in programming/protocols, recruitment, and retention.

The Director of Business Development is responsible for the facility’s strategic marketing plan, enhancing the facility’s brand/image, management of all sales and business development activities and maintaining an active and productive working relationship with internal departments and communicates issues or potential problems proactively, especially with the CEO and Director of Admissions/Intake. Hours are based on departmental and facility needs and may include day, evening, and weekend hours as directed by the CEO/Managing Director.

Qualifications Education:

Bachelor’s Degree in Business Administration or related field is required; Master’s Degree a plus. Combination of education and experience may be considered.

Experience:

At least three (3) years’ leadership experience in a health care business development position with extensive community education/ business development experience resulting in measurable results, and with direct experience developing managed care agreements (especially with capitation and at-risk areas). Candidates with detailed knowledge of psychiatric and chemical dependency treatment principles highly preferred. Five (5) years’ prior marketing and/or sales experience within a behavioral healthcare setting highly preferred.

Licensure:

Must have a valid driver’s license with good driving record.

Knowledge/Skill:

Prefer knowledge of the Jacksonville metro area behavioral health marketplace, insurance plans, target markets and referral sources, psychiatric and chemical dependency treatment, and age-specific programming. Must possess demonstrated superior leadership abilities and excellent written and oral communication skills; knowledge of and skills in application of marketing principles including product, placement, pricing and promotion as well as management of sales, advertising, social media, online presence and public relations resources; creativity and flexibility; skills in data collection and analysis, interpretation, application and evaluation; strategic planning skills; adherence to deadlines; customer service skills; teaching or training skills; willingness to travel, including overnight travel as required.
